Good UX isn't just about making things easy; it’s about making them safe. Confirmation pop-ups are the "Safety Net" of the digital world. Adding a little friction can actually improve your User Experience.
Users make mistakes.
Good UX prevents them.
A simple confirmation:
* Prevents data loss
* Builds trust
* Gives users control
* Reduces frustration
